Optimal Weight Selection

Choosing the right weight for a weighted blanket is essential to experiencing its full calming benefits without discomfort. Typically, a blanket should be about 7-12% of your body weight for ideal comfort and effectiveness. If you’re new to weighted blankets or have sensitive skin, starting with a lighter option around 5-7% of your weight can help you adjust smoothly. It’s important to avoid a blanket that’s too heavy, as it may cause discomfort, restrict movement, or lead to soreness. Conversely, a blanket that’s too light might not provide enough pressure to relieve anxiety. The perfect weight varies based on personal preferences, sleep needs, and conditions like sensory sensitivities. Proper weight ensures even pressure distribution, promoting relaxation without strain during sleep.

Material Comfort Level

The material of your weighted blanket directly impacts how comfortable and relaxing it feels during use. I recommend choosing soft, breathable fabrics like cotton, microfiber, or fleece, which enhance comfort and help regulate temperature. Hypoallergenic and skin-friendly options are ideal for sensitive skin, reducing irritation and promoting better relaxation. The texture also matters—plush or smooth surfaces create a cozy experience that feels soothing against the skin. Breathable materials prevent overheating, especially on hot nights, ensuring you stay comfortable throughout the night. Additionally, high-quality fabrics not only feel better but also last longer, maintaining their softness and durability over time. Selecting the right material can make a significant difference in your overall comfort and the anxiety-relieving benefits of your weighted blanket.

Size Appropriateness

Selecting the right size for your weighted blanket is essential to maximize comfort and anxiety relief. I recommend choosing a blanket that covers your body fully without hanging over the edges, ensuring even pressure distribution. For adults, a twin or full size works well for lighter weights around 12-15 lbs, while queen or king sizes suit heavier weights of 20 lbs or more. It’s important that the dimensions fit your height and sleeping position so the blanket stays in place throughout the night. Consider whether you prefer a blanket that stays on your body or one that drapes over your bed, as size impacts functionality and comfort. Proper sizing helps you experience the calming benefits without feeling restricted or uncomfortable.

Breathability Features

When it comes to weighted blankets for anxiety, breathability is a key factor that can make or break your comfort during sleep or relaxation. Overheating can disrupt your rest and reduce the calming effect of the blanket. To stay cool, look for materials like microfiber, cotton, or breathable polyester, which promote air circulation and wick away moisture. Ventilation channels or mesh panels are also great features that enhance airflow within the blanket, preventing heat buildup. Filling options such as glass beads or ceramic pellets, when combined with breathable fabrics, help maintain a cooler temperature. Additionally, blankets with moisture-wicking or cooling properties can minimize sweating, making your relaxation more comfortable and effective in managing anxiety.

Price and Value

Price and value are key considerations when choosing a weighted blanket for anxiety, as they directly impact your overall satisfaction and long-term use. Weighted blankets typically cost between $50 and $200, with higher prices often reflecting better craftsmanship, durable fabrics, and more secure bead distribution. Comparing price per pound helps guarantee you’re getting good value for the weight and quality. Investing in features like breathable fabrics or removable covers can increase the initial cost but add long-term benefits. Keep an eye out for promotional discounts, bundles, or warranties, which can improve cost-effectiveness. Ultimately, finding a balance between price and quality ensures you get a blanket that provides comfort, durability, and relief without overspending.

Can Weighted Blankets Help With Sleep Disorders Beyond Anxiety?

Absolutely, weighted blankets can help with sleep disorders beyond anxiety. I’ve found that they promote deep pressure stimulation, which can calm your nervous system and improve sleep quality. They’re especially helpful for conditions like insomnia, ADHD, or sensory processing issues. Just make sure to choose the right weight and size for your body, and consult with a healthcare professional if you have any underlying health concerns.
